Daffy starts production on the King Arthur movie in Hollywood

Daffy Duck is in Hollywood producing a movie about King Arthur and the Knights of the Round Table, starring himself. The film features a large Looney Tunes cast, including Porky Pig, Petunia Pig (in her first appearance since the 1930s), Sylvester, Tweety, Wile E. Coyote (without the Road Runner), Pepé Le Pew, Elmer Fudd, Yosemite Sam, Foghorn Leghorn, and Charlie Dog. Bugs Bunny is notably absent from the project.

The Phantom of the Flickers interrupts the broadcast

At Horrible Hall, a television interview with Daffy about the new film is interrupted by The Phantom of the Flickers, who declares his intention to destroy every film Daffy and the studio ever made, including the King Arthur project. The threat signals a dangerous turn for the production and the safety of their work. The crew braces for an imminent clash with the mysterious saboteur.

Frankie and the Horrible Hall residents volunteer to help

As a fan of Daffy, Frankie travels to Hollywood to offer his help against the Phantom. The Horrible Hall residents decide to join him and accompany the group on their mission. The alliance forms to protect the film and keep production moving forward.

Mayhem erupts when Looney Tunes and Goolies meet on set

The Looney Tunes and the Groovie Goolies collide, causing mayhem on the film set. After some chaotic moments, they manage to calm down and continue filming together. The uneasy collaboration endures as the production presses on.

Phantom disguises the Goolies, sowing distrust

The Phantom disguises himself as each of the Goolies, sowing suspicion among Daffy and his crew. Believing the Goolies have allied with the Phantom, Daffy and the others panic and flee. The sabotage threatens to derail the entire production.

Phantom steals the film and escapes to Mad Mirror Land

Disguised as Hauntleroy, the Phantom grabs the film and attempts to escape through a magic mirror into Mad Mirror Land. The world shifts to live-action with stop-motion pixilation as the pursuit unfolds. Frankie, Drac, and Wolfie chase after him through this surreal realm.

Pursuit ends with return to the hand-drawn world

After a cartoonish chase, Frankie, Drac, and Wolfie manage to reclaim the Phantom and the film and bring them back to the hand-drawn animated world. The crew regains control of the production and the adventure strengthens their resolve. The blend of animation styles remains a memorable visual centerpiece.

Phantom revealed as Claude Chaney, Drac's uncle

The Phantom is unmasked as Claude Chaney, Drac's long-lost uncle and a formerly famous silent film actor. His pale complexion and the shift to color cinema explain his marginalization from the industry. The revelation reframes the antagonist as a forgotten artist rather than a simple villain.

Chaney's backstory explains his career lull

Chaney's downfall is tied to the transition from silent films to color, which left him out of work. Daffy is impressed by Chaney's disguising skills and sees potential for a new role. The explanation adds a bittersweet layer to the confrontation and resolution.

Daffy hires Claude Chaney

Moved by Chaney's talents, Daffy offers him a job on the film. The new collaboration gives Chaney a fresh opportunity and reunites the family-friendly chaos with professional opportunity. The ensemble now works together to complete the King Arthur project.

King Arthur wins an Ozzie Award

The completed King Arthur film earns an Ozzie Award, marking a celebratory achievement for Daffy and the entire cast. The victory validates their unconventional production and the unusual alliance with the Groovie Goolies. The team savors the success after the disruptions caused by the Phantom.

Goolies depart; filming wraps

With the film's success secured, the Groovie Goolies head home, marking the end of the chaotic production. The Looney Tunes crew wraps up the project and reflects on how the surreal events shaped the final product. The King Arthur movie stands completed as the wrap party concludes the journey.
